The first run(20 or so) will run up to 18V then a voltage cap was implemented. The later versions shut down at 15.8-16V. Run at 15.5V nominal of .35 with a total reactive of 1 ohm, the amp drew 275A DC current. This was done around 60Hz. Lower notes will draw more current. I ran a pair of them strapped at .5 and once current draw exceeded 600A they started to bounce off of the protect circuit then shut down. Still a solid amplifier. I would run it at 15.5 with quite a few batteries or contact bob@americanbass to see if it can be modded to run at 16/18V.
